Clarence “Buddy” Adams, 65, of Brookland, died Thursday afternoon at St. Bernards Medical Center. He moved to the Jonesboro area from El Paso, Texas in 1984 and was a member of the Wood’s Chapel Baptist Church. A graduate of Lake City High School, Mr. Adams was a retired Master Sergeant in the Army, having served his country in Italy, Germany, and Ft. Briggs, Texas. He was a master electrician and was a retired mechanic from Adam’s Garage.
